2. Metadata Collection & CERT-In Compliance

Under the Indian Cyber Security Directions issued by the Indian Computer Emergency Response Team (CERT-In) under Section 70B of the Information Technology Act, 2000, internet intermediaries are mandated to maintain ICT system logs for a rolling period of 180 days within Indian territory.

The system metadata we record strictly includes:

  • Anonymized Cryptographic Device Token / Hash (randomly generated)
  • Connection IP Address
  • HTTP User-Agent & Browser Header
  • Timestamp of matchmaking request and session end

This metadata is stored securely in cloud databases pinned to Indian data center regions (ap-south-1 Mumbai) and used exclusively for cyber threat deterrence, abuse prevention, and legal compliance.

3. Rights Under the DPDP Act 2023

Under the Digital Personal Data Protection Act, 2023 (DPDP Act), users in India hold statutory rights regarding their personal data, including the Right to Information, Right to Correction, and Right to Erasure.
